Understanding the Psychological and Cultural Significance of Gaming

Video games are no longer merely a form of entertainment; they serve as complex narratives, social platforms, and even tools for cultural expression. According to a 2022 report by Newzoo, the global gaming market surpassed €200 billion, with an active player base of over 3 billion people worldwide. This exponential growth reflects a profound cultural shift: gaming as a mainstream, respected pursuit.

“Gaming is increasingly recognized as both a form of art and a socio-cultural phenomenon, influencing and reflecting real-world issues and ideas.” — Industry analyst Dr. Sara Chen

Innovative Technologies Reshaping User Engagement

Recent technological advances such as augmented reality (AR), virtual reality (VR), and artificial intelligence (AI) are redefining how players interact with digital worlds. For example, VR gaming revenues grew by 32% in 2023, according to the International Data Corporation. These developments foster deeper emotional connections and open avenues for educational, therapeutic, and cultural applications of gaming.

The Symbolism and Cultural Impact of Horus in Gaming

Horus, one of the most significant deities in Egyptian mythology, embodies themes of protection, royal authority, and the sky. Implementing such symbolism in digital games taps into a deep reservoir of cultural narratives, adding layers of meaning that resonate with diverse audiences.

Attribute Significance in Gaming Historical Context
Protection Players often seek roles of guardianship or defense within mythologically inspired games. Horus as protector deity guarding the pharaoh and the land.
Kingship & Authority Game narratives frequently explore themes of leadership and sovereignty. Horus as symbol of divine kingship in ancient Egypt.
Sky & Vision Visual motifs and gameplay elements often leverage themes of clairvoyance and omniscience. Horus’s eye representing the sun and moon, symbolizing cosmic awareness.
